Output ed58bc07c1d89f975f120ea6469ab7c5066721b22c80905e3011f66a3de21cdf:0

value
307377514
script pubkey
OP_0 OP_PUSHBYTES_20 27cd86cab9bcdf7844cb18ba8cd40f1ed859d2f9
address
bc1qylxcdj4ehn0hs3xtrzage4q0rmv9n5he2n4mg9
transaction
ed58bc07c1d89f975f120ea6469ab7c5066721b22c80905e3011f66a3de21cdf